About the Game

In this challenging action-adventure RPG, traverse various lands seeking to piece together the methods and madness of The Puppeteer. Craft unique potions to contend with hordes of enemies and uncover secrets rewarded by exploration.

RETRO RAMPAGE

Don't be fooled by the cutesy pixel art graphics - The enemies in The Puppeteer are numerous and aggressive! Some areas may even feel like too much to handle, however that's where potions come in:

POTIONS

This game's key mechanic is its unique potions crafting system. Everything from healing to speed to damage output can be enhanced by the potions you create. You are given free reign on what to mix in each potion and use that to build your own strategies.

WHO PULLS THE STRINGS?

The story starts clear-cut with The Puppeteer presented as your classic video-game villain, but the more you progress, the more the inconsistencies start to add up...

MULTIPLE ENDINGS

How much you explore and who you encounter in hidden areas will affect what ending you receive.

CHALLENGE YOURSELF

None of the achievements in this game are a pushover, but for the truly brave, try taking on the no-potions run to prove your skills are unparalleled.
